For my DT card I've used this pretty digi image from Aifactory, isn't she sweet.

I've made a handmade flower by cutting out a scallop shape from card (using a Stampin up punch). I've cut down the edges of each scallop towards the center. I've then scrunched it all up and spritzed it with water which meant I could tease apart the edges of each petal so it looks like it's more than one layer. I have to thank Carole for this idea, Carole runs a local crop and demonstrated this at the weekend. I've used the boho blossoms Stampin up punch to add more layers to the flower.
The image is coloured in with Promarkers, I've used papers from a First Editions paper pad, the sentiment is using a Stampin up stamp, I've also used a Spellbinders spendid circles die and scallop die, butterfly MS punch and finally some liquid pearls.
